    The Renault engine has been generally well received when fitted to Renaults and a Dacia but note in the articles it is still upright. It took further development to allow it to be reclined to fit under a floor.
    Renault must have had low overall height in mind though for FWD applications even (pedestrian impact) hence the offset crankshaft. Not obvious at first glance why that permits a lower engine but it plays to a 3-cylinder strength.
